Comprehending Registered Representatives
A designated agent is a person or company designated to receive official and authentic notifications on behalf of a company or limited liability company. This position is crucial for guaranteeing that a business can obtain important alerts such as legal actions, tax filings, and additional legitimate messages in a reasonable manner. Having a dependable designated agent helps maintain the positive status of the entity with the local authority and ensures adherence with legal obligations.
In Washington, picking a knowledgeable official agent is vital for ensuring that your company meets state laws. The registered agent must have a tangible address in the region and be accessible during typical business periods to accept court documents. This can function as a safeguard against potential litigation issues that could emerge if critical documents are not received quickly. A dependable designated agent in the state of Washington provides comfort, allowing company operators to focus on their activities while being aware that their legal obligations are being managed.

Ways to Change The Registered Agent
Changing the registered agent is a simple process that requires a few key steps. Initially, you must select a new registered agent who satisfies the legal requirements for the state of Washington. This agent must have a physical address in Washington and needs to be available during normal hours to handle legal documents. As soon as you have chosen your new agent, you should collect the necessary information, including the name and address of the different registered agent.

FAQs Regarding Registered Agents in Washington
Many business owners question why having a registered agent within Washington is crucial. A registered agent acts as the official point of contact for your business, handling important documents and legal notices. This role is crucial for making sure that your business stays compliant with state laws and can receive court summons or tax notifications in a prompt manner.
Another common question is which individuals can serve as a registered agent within Washington. The state allows persons or businesses to act as registered agents as long as they have a physical address in Washington. This means you can choose a reliable employee, yourself, or hire a dedicated registered agent service. It is vital to ensure that the individual or service you choose is reliable and available during regular business hours.
